## Releases

Archival runs for Glacierline cold storage buckets ship on the first Tuesday of each month. Each release bundles the manifest compactor, the retention policy snapshot, and the checksum index. Before promoting a build, verify the dry-run report against the previous archive cycle and confirm no buckets were skipped. Release artifacts are signed prior to upload so the restore tooling can verify provenance. The signing key used for this cycle is shown below.

deploy key for yadup-badug: bky6_rLH3qD

Account Recovery — SchemaVault Registry (Kestrelware). If an operator loses access to the registry admin account, first confirm their identity against the on-call roster, then verify the event-schema compatibility checks are paused so no writes occur mid-recovery. Do not regenerate the admin token yet. Once identity is confirmed, read back the recovery passphrase exactly as written below.

vault phrase of kajef-tafog = wenox-briix

## Deployment

We carved the user module out of the Pondward monolith — it now ships as its own service called Userling. Support folks: login and profile issues route there now, not the main app. Deploys happen independently, so version mismatches can occur. Userling boots with the config below.

settings of tagug-fajof:
[zorwyn]
host = zorwyn.nelvrosys.corp
user = zorwyn_svc
database = zorwyn_prod

Step 4: With the legacy Marrowbase ORM layer swapped for the new Quillward adapter, run the schema diff before cutting traffic over. If the diff is clean, flip DB_ADAPTER to quillward and restart the workers — old connections drain in about a minute. The adapter pulls its database credential from the env file on the line below.

vault entry, fawif-tadup: COURIER_KEY29=fba3dedb47dad65bab6e255d088f1